San Francisco, California, March 13,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- via NEWMEDIAWIRE -- Simlatus Corporation (OTC PINK:SIML) (“Simlatus” or the “Company”), the company announces that its CBD division, Proscere Bioscience, has scheduled closing dates on or before March 31, 2019 for distribution in Canada, USA and Europe of its Cold-Water CBD Extraction Systems.   

Proscere Bioscience manufactures and distributes commercial cold-water CBD extraction systems.
